А что у нас с performance ?
-
- Уже с Приветом
- Posts: 19041
- Joined: 11 Jan 2012 09:25
- Location: CA
Re: А что у нас с performance ?
Человек который видит big picture преерасно понимает что и почему делается в компании даже если делается неидеально. Более того если осознанно выбрал эту работу и действительно профессионал он засучит рукава и будит чинить, брать новые интересные проекты, стараться по ходу починить кривые процессы. Позиция "я ничего незнаю, менеджеры и ревью формалисты, Джира отстой" -это или незрелые школьники или замшелые лузеры. Ни разу не профессионалы
https://www.youtube.com/watch?v=wOwblaKmyVw
-
- Уже с Приветом
- Posts: 6969
- Joined: 26 Feb 2011 17:40
Re: А что у нас с performance ?
+100.Интеррапт wrote:Закрытые вовремя дефекты или открытые против кода баги - пожалуй хуже метрики не придумаешь. Например, если QA мышей не ловит, то и открытых багов будет минимум. И кол-во закрытых багов тоже ерунда - нефиг было эти баги плодить. Я, кстати, вот сегодня закрыл один баг, над которым 2 дня бился, честно говоря, я даже горд собой, потому как гадость была на диво хитрая. А кто-то в это же время успел наверняка закрыть штук 10 мелких багов и не вспотелСабина wrote:Мне кажется вы очень слабо представляете процесс оценки перформанса в IT организации. "Ящики" тоже бывают, например закрытые вовремя дефекты, или не больше 3 багов открытых против вашего кода в квартале.. И что же теперь - по этой метрике перформанс считать?
У меня в команде больше всего багов закрывают джуниоры, потому как им поручаются баги попроще (и фичи попроще имплементировать).
-
- Уже с Приветом
- Posts: 19041
- Joined: 11 Jan 2012 09:25
- Location: CA
Re: А что у нас с performance ?
Правильно настроить ту же Джиру и собирать достоверные метрики- это тоже один из поизнаков професстонализма менеджера. В общем то его задача чтобы дело было сделано хорошо и во время. А люди загружены и оценены адекватно и мотивированы по уму. И когда он еще при этом технически на передовой - это и ценится больше всего. И необязательнокстати быть менеджером чтобы вносить в это лепту. А просто ловких coding monkeys тут пруд прудиZorkus wrote:+100.Интеррапт wrote:Закрытые вовремя дефекты или открытые против кода баги - пожалуй хуже метрики не придумаешь. Например, если QA мышей не ловит, то и открытых багов будет минимум. И кол-во закрытых багов тоже ерунда - нефиг было эти баги плодить. Я, кстати, вот сегодня закрыл один баг, над которым 2 дня бился, честно говоря, я даже горд собой, потому как гадость была на диво хитрая. А кто-то в это же время успел наверняка закрыть штук 10 мелких багов и не вспотелСабина wrote:Мне кажется вы очень слабо представляете процесс оценки перформанса в IT организации. "Ящики" тоже бывают, например закрытые вовремя дефекты, или не больше 3 багов открытых против вашего кода в квартале.. И что же теперь - по этой метрике перформанс считать?
У меня в команде больше всего багов закрывают джуниоры, потому как им поручаются баги попроще (и фичи попроще имплементировать).
https://www.youtube.com/watch?v=wOwblaKmyVw
-
- Уже с Приветом
- Posts: 7841
- Joined: 04 Dec 2003 06:55
- Location: USA
Re: А что у нас с performance ?
Понимание бизнес процессов - это хорошо. Я даже готов признать их связь с performance review. Только я не вижу связи review с собственно перформансом данного индивидуя.Сабина wrote:Я так считала в первые пять лет работы. Потом "выросла", стала вникать в бизнес процессы не только со своей инденерной лавочки, а понять big picture. Многие вещи видятся по другому. Мой текущий менджер ( золото парень, все его любят, немногим постарше меня) очень ценит такое понимание. А с нетехнической частью интервью на любом месте вообще никаких проблем
Как кому, а мне нравится думать! М.Жванецкий
-
- Уже с Приветом
- Posts: 6785
- Joined: 18 Jan 2002 10:01
Re: А что у нас с performance ?
Я таки согласна с Интерраптом (опередил меня с ответом). Восприятие и интерпретация статистики тех же closed bugs/jiras зависит от менеджера. И потом, шустрее не означает умнее. Тут же в разделе можно найти куча жалоб на индусов, которые шустренько отфутболивают свои джиры на других, ничего не решив. Так что...Сабина wrote:Я так и знала что к этому сведетсяИнтеррапт wrote:Закрытые вовремя дефекты или открытые против кода баги - пожалуй хуже метрики не придумаешь. Например, если QA мышей не ловит, то и открытых багов будет минимум. И кол-во закрытых багов тоже ерунда - нефиг было эти баги плодить. Я, кстати, вот сегодня закрыл один баг, над которым 2 дня бился, честно говоря, я даже горд собой, потому как гадость была на диво хитрая. А кто-то в это же время успел наверняка закрыть штук 10 мелких багов и не вспотелСабина wrote:Мне кажется вы очень слабо представляете процесс оценки перформанса в IT организации. "Ящики" тоже бывают, например закрытые вовремя дефекты, или не больше 3 багов открытых против вашего кода в квартале.. И что же теперь - по этой метрике перформанс считать?
У меня в команде больше всего багов закрывают джуниоры, потому как им поручаются баги попроще (и фичи попроще имплементировать).написала же что метрики спорные, привелено было как пример того что есть и "ящики". То есть ни о каком "чисто менеджера" нет речи. У нас вообще в джира все в кучу - баги, новые фичи и темкто пошустрее и поумнее закрывает и больше и быстрее

И вообще по моим наблюдениям, в конторах, как и в жизни, мнения о людях формируются быстро и навсегда. Потом статистика по их продуктивности и т.д. подгоняется под сложившийся шаблон, и всё тут. И еще middle level management в больших компаниях имеет лишь относительное влияние на все performance reviews. Людей надо повставлять в Bell curve. Так что если даже каким то чудом попадется 5 светлых голов в коллективе из 6, всё равно менеджеру надо их поделить по 20% exceeds, 70% meets, 10% does not meet (attrition), хоть ты лопни. И никакие статистике по джире тут не помогут.
-
- Уже с Приветом
- Posts: 4195
- Joined: 27 Apr 2011 03:43
- Location: Сергели ->Chicago
Re: А что у нас с performance ?
тогда зачем этот performance? если уже в топе зарплат, то нет причин волноватьсяСабина wrote: Ну так бывает и так что перформанс устраивает а бюджета обтективно нет на прибавки
а если денег нет - на рынок !
есть кому это важно, возможно вам.Сабина wrote: . Когда гоаоришь о перформансе в контексте коллектива это как бы мерило тебя по жизни не только как специалиста но и как человека
мне это уже не важно. я уже понял, что коллектив программистов это такие же уё... как и я.
и чем с ними меряться? или зачем мне волноваться нравлюсь ли я босу? я с ним жить не собираюсь.
мне семью надо кормить, детей растить, в отпуски ездить, дома с машинами покупать.
вобщем я к этим ревью серьезно не отношусь, проcтавляю себе exceeds, честно объясняю почему.
а рук-во проставляет то что им надо исходя из своих стратегических соображений.
-
- Уже с Приветом
- Posts: 6969
- Joined: 26 Feb 2011 17:40
Re: А что у нас с performance ?
В целом +1valchkou wrote:для меня объективная оценка моей полезности это количество выданных мне денег.
если меня не устраивает мой перформанс, я не буду ничего доказывать, фикся баги днем и ночью,
а пойду тихо на рынок и подтвержу свою недооцененность.
но если не смогу, значит рук-во у меня объективное, и остается только баги фиксить.
-
- Уже с Приветом
- Posts: 6969
- Joined: 26 Feb 2011 17:40
Re: А что у нас с performance ?
Часто наоборот. Если вы находитесь в топ-5% в своей команде/компании (А так же школе или универе, да), это означает обычно одно из двух.Сабина wrote:Такое может быть если крутой профессионал В на работе балду пинает. Ну дурак значит, разбазаривает талантыZorkus wrote:Я имею в виду, что если гражданин А - среди top-5% сотрудников компании Х, а гражданин Б - среди средних 40% компании У, это ничего не говорит нам об их сравнительном проф. уровне.Сабина wrote:Полезность в данном случае как определяетсяZorkus wrote:Самый крутой это бесполезная метрика в смысле оценки скила без знания того, где человек работает. Ну т.е. она нужна внутри компании для распределения бонусов и промоушенов, но о объективных скилах человека мало что говорит.? Нам можнт и бесполезная но много говорит о том как человек себя ощущает по сравнению с коллективом. Мне всегда эта сфера казалась интересной.
1) вы работаете в слабой команде, слабой компании или на позиции, реально ниже вашего уровня. Срочно ищите боле мощную команду и более высокую позицию. Повторяйте, пока не перейдете к п. 2.
2) вы в top-5% или top-1%, но более крутой компании/команды нет. Вы - икона и легенда индустрии, и на такую фигню, Как мнение менеджера (Если он у вас еще есть), вам плевать.

Так же возможен вариант, что в компании Х оценивают по метрикам типа тупо количество закрытых джир в единицу времени, а в компании У какие-то другие критерии.
-
- Уже с Приветом
- Posts: 7841
- Joined: 04 Dec 2003 06:55
- Location: USA
Re: А что у нас с performance ?
Плюспицот!Tiffany wrote:И вообще по моим наблюдениям, в конторах, как и в жизни, мнения о людях формируются быстро и навсегда. Потом статистика по их продуктивности и т.д. подгоняется под сложившийся шаблон, и всё тут. И еще middle level management в больших компаниях имеет лишь относительное влияние на все performance reviews. Людей надо повставлять в Bell curve. Так что если даже каким то чудом попадется 5 светлых голов в коллективе из 6, всё равно менеджеру надо их поделить по 20% exceeds, 70% meets, 10% does not meet (attrition), хоть ты лопни. И никакие статистике по джире тут не помогут.
Как кому, а мне нравится думать! М.Жванецкий
-
- Уже с Приветом
- Posts: 6969
- Joined: 26 Feb 2011 17:40
Re: А что у нас с performance ?
Ну мне лично менеджер, профессионализм которого заключается в настройке джиры и подсчета разных джир, точно не нуженСабина wrote:Правильно настроить ту же Джиру и собирать достоверные метрики- это тоже один из поизнаков професстонализма менеджера. В общем то его задача чтобы дело было сделано хорошо и во время. А люди загружены и оценены адекватно и мотивированы по уму. И когда он еще при этом технически на передовой - это и ценится больше всего. И необязательнокстати быть менеджером чтобы вносить в это лепту. А просто ловких coding monkeys тут пруд прудиZorkus wrote:+100.Интеррапт wrote:Закрытые вовремя дефекты или открытые против кода баги - пожалуй хуже метрики не придумаешь. Например, если QA мышей не ловит, то и открытых багов будет минимум. И кол-во закрытых багов тоже ерунда - нефиг было эти баги плодить. Я, кстати, вот сегодня закрыл один баг, над которым 2 дня бился, честно говоря, я даже горд собой, потому как гадость была на диво хитрая. А кто-то в это же время успел наверняка закрыть штук 10 мелких багов и не вспотелСабина wrote:Мне кажется вы очень слабо представляете процесс оценки перформанса в IT организации. "Ящики" тоже бывают, например закрытые вовремя дефекты, или не больше 3 багов открытых против вашего кода в квартале.. И что же теперь - по этой метрике перформанс считать?
У меня в команде больше всего багов закрывают джуниоры, потому как им поручаются баги попроще (и фичи попроще имплементировать).

А джира сама по себе крайне полезный инструмент, конечно.
-
- Уже с Приветом
- Posts: 1486
- Joined: 28 Aug 2008 17:34
- Location: UT
Re: А что у нас с performance ?
Ха-ха три раза. Мой менеджер поручил настройки джиры другому. Джира-это всего лишь инструмент. Вы даже себе не представляете похоже, в чем заключается работа менеджера. И технически он не передовой ни разу. Но он правильно организовал работу всей команды, бизнес-заказчики общаются с ним по всем вопросам типа распределения ресурсов и расставления приоритетов, а он уже с нами.Сабина wrote:Правильно настроить ту же Джиру и собирать достоверные метрики- это тоже один из поизнаков професстонализма менеджера. В общем то его задача чтобы дело было сделано хорошо и во время. А люди загружены и оценены адекватно и мотивированы по уму. И когда он еще при этом технически на передовой - это и ценится больше всего. И необязательнокстати быть менеджером чтобы вносить в это лепту. А просто ловких coding monkeys тут пруд прудиZorkus wrote:+100.Интеррапт wrote:Закрытые вовремя дефекты или открытые против кода баги - пожалуй хуже метрики не придумаешь. Например, если QA мышей не ловит, то и открытых багов будет минимум. И кол-во закрытых багов тоже ерунда - нефиг было эти баги плодить. Я, кстати, вот сегодня закрыл один баг, над которым 2 дня бился, честно говоря, я даже горд собой, потому как гадость была на диво хитрая. А кто-то в это же время успел наверняка закрыть штук 10 мелких багов и не вспотелСабина wrote:Мне кажется вы очень слабо представляете процесс оценки перформанса в IT организации. "Ящики" тоже бывают, например закрытые вовремя дефекты, или не больше 3 багов открытых против вашего кода в квартале.. И что же теперь - по этой метрике перформанс считать?
У меня в команде больше всего багов закрывают джуниоры, потому как им поручаются баги попроще (и фичи попроще имплементировать).
-
- Уже с Приветом
- Posts: 17281
- Joined: 07 Sep 2011 10:05
- Location: Seattle, WA
Re: А что у нас с performance ?
Что-то мне подсказывает, что тебе уже пора идти в менеджерыСабина wrote:Правильно настроить ту же Джиру и собирать достоверные метрики- это тоже один из поизнаков професстонализма менеджера. В общем то его задача чтобы дело было сделано хорошо и во время. А люди загружены и оценены адекватно и мотивированы по уму. И когда он еще при этом технически на передовой - это и ценится больше всего. И необязательнокстати быть менеджером чтобы вносить в это лепту. А просто ловких coding monkeys тут пруд пруди

-
- Уже с Приветом
- Posts: 19041
- Joined: 11 Jan 2012 09:25
- Location: CA
Re: А что у нас с performance ?
Наоборот, совершенно не мое. Но с этой частью ворпоса как быть хорошим инженером более менее разобралась. Теперь наверстываю вторую половинуИнтеррапт wrote: Что-то мне подсказывает, что тебе уже пора идти в менеджеры

https://www.youtube.com/watch?v=wOwblaKmyVw
-
- Уже с Приветом
- Posts: 6969
- Joined: 26 Feb 2011 17:40
Re: А что у нас с performance ?
А кстати, почему "совершенно"?Сабина wrote:Наоборот, совершенно не мое. Но с этой частью ворпоса как быть хорошим инженером более менее разобралась. Теперь наверстываю вторую половинуИнтеррапт wrote: Что-то мне подсказывает, что тебе уже пора идти в менеджеры
-
- Уже с Приветом
- Posts: 1665
- Joined: 16 Jul 2009 14:18
- Location: Uganda
Re: А что у нас с performance ?
Кстати, я не видел, чтобы из хороших технарей получались хорошие менеджеры. Тим-лиды, тех-лиды, архитекты - это запросто. А вот управленцы "человеческими ресурсами" - не видел. Слишком под другому там позвоночник скрученZorkus wrote:А кстати, почему "совершенно"?Сабина wrote:Наоборот, совершенно не мое. Но с этой частью ворпоса как быть хорошим инженером более менее разобралась. Теперь наверстываю вторую половину
